What is the origin of the phrase 'thinking about the immortality of the crab'?

Have you ever been told that? Generally used when a person is staring, as if he had lost in thought.

Whether he ask? Thinking about the immortality of the crab? or her to respond with this phrase to avoid answering to ask what do you think? But where did the phrase?
According to Wisdom's Ladder, the belief that the crab did not die was kept for many years due to the ability to regenerate their crab exoskeleton as their bodies are still growing, light was thought to be a cycle that never end.
Furthermore, according to mythology, one day Zeus spoke to a crustacean who confessed that walked sideways to cheat time and maintain the same age forever.
